Output 6646653c7713e424ea44f02ec4e120fc939eb608322c65934772a41e0d4af86e:1

value
3689750
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ea7d71a1827c57bf336dad7e2a49d1b76d08c6c OP_EQUALVERIFY OP_CHECKSIG
address
15Fh9ZywowoA3vCZdncqx7WNJ9zkxohtRA
transaction
6646653c7713e424ea44f02ec4e120fc939eb608322c65934772a41e0d4af86e
spent
true